My formal study was at Syracuse University with a BFA with honors in painting and postgraduate study at the Sorbonne in Paris, France at the L'Ecole Des Beaux Arts. I established my art career exhibiting in selling in galleries in Paris at the Raymond Duncan Gallery and in New York City in Soho at the Henry Howells Gallery.

Over 25 years ago I was diagnosed with multiple sclerosis. One attack severely affected my hands and took that as a sign to stop making art.

Returning to graduate school for clinical social work became the answer and I received a Masters degree in social work from Bryn Mawr Graduate School of Social Work and Social Research.

After establishing my private practice in Bala Cynwyd, PA as a LCSW for psychotherapy I began using complementary mind body spirit interventions to use with my clients that surprisingly and indirectly returned me to painting, my first love.

With fresh eyes and renewed spirit, my painting is making a significant shift, which continues to evolve. As my health changed, my life changed and my art changed. The foundation of all my work as well as my vision is based in energy, light and a strong spiritual connection.

As a result of this new perspective on life and art I've chosen to be known as Francine Renée, originally my given first and middle names in my art work. Renée in French translates into the word reborn and clearly defines who I am now and what my work and life represents.
